When it comes to insulating buildings, one of the most critical components to consider is eps 70 10 cm. EPS, which stands for Expanded Polystyrene, is a popular choice for insulation due to its excellent thermal performance, lightweight nature, and cost-effectiveness. In this article, we will explore the significance of eps 70 10 cm for insulation purposes and why it is essential for maintaining energy efficiency in buildings.

EPS 70 refers to the density of the Expanded Polystyrene material, with 70 kg/m3 being the standard density for high-quality insulation. The 10 cm measurement indicates the thickness of the insulation, which is essential for achieving the desired level of thermal resistance. By using eps 70 10 cm for insulation, buildings can effectively regulate temperature, reduce energy consumption, and create a more comfortable living or working environment.

One of the primary benefits of using eps 70 10 cm for insulation is its excellent thermal performance. EPS has a low thermal conductivity, meaning it resists the flow of heat and can help maintain consistent indoor temperatures. By installing eps 70 10 cm insulation, buildings can reduce heat loss in the winter and heat gain in the summer, resulting in lower energy bills and increased comfort for occupants.

Additionally, eps 70 10 cm insulation is lightweight and easy to install, making it a cost-effective solution for both new construction projects and retrofitting existing buildings. Its lightweight nature reduces the overall load on the structure, making it ideal for use in a variety of building types. The ease of installation also means that builders can save time and money on labor costs, making eps 70 10 cm insulation a practical choice for insulation projects.
